The Special Emergency Activity to Restore Children’s Hope (SEARCH) is a registered and accredited non-profit, non-governmental organization under the laws of Liberia, founded on July 22, 1999 in Sanniquellie, northern Liberia, to promote and protect the rights of children affected by the armed conflict in Liberia. SEARCH is committed to providing advocacy and protection for women and children rights; carry out family tracing, referral, resettlement, and provide foster care, education, adoption and community health services in Liberia. SEARCH provides interventions that support utilization of opportunities to connect, lobby, mentor, network and form strategic alliances. Since its creation, SEARCH has touched the lives of thousands of women, children, and youths (including populations of concern such as refugees and persons with disabilities) across Liberia through provision of emergency relief, community health services, educational assistance, economic livelihood creation, and legal assistance. As a national organization with sub offices in counties of Liberia, SEARCH provides local and national fora where members exchange ideas, be informed about topical issues and create skilful opportunities. SEARCH acts as a lobby group on children’s and women’s issues, highlighting and publicizing not only the barriers to success that may still exist but also many opportunities available to women and children in Liberia and the world over. Through strategic partnerships with donors, other non-profit organizations, governments, leading companies and schools, it provides on-going events and opportunities to advance the interests and needs of children and women. The word ‘emergency’ in the name of the organization has a wider meaning to include every harmful situation affecting women, children, and people with disabilities. This explains the extensive scope of the organization’s interventions.
